Uncovering the Best Beach Destination: Gulf Shores vs Destin

When it comes to planning a beach vacation in the United States, two popular destinations often come to mind: Gulf Shores, Alabama, and Destin, Florida. Both locations boast stunning white-sand beaches, crystal-clear waters, and a plethora of activities to enjoy. However, each has its unique charm, advantages, and disadvantages. In this article, we will delve into the details of both Gulf Shores and Destin, exploring their attractions, accommodations, and overall experiences to help you decide which one is better suited for your next beach getaway.

Introduction to Gulf Shores and Destin

Gulf Shores, located on the Alabama Gulf Coast, is known for its 32 miles of pristine beaches, family-friendly atmosphere, and wide range of outdoor activities. The area is popular for water sports, fishing, and nature reserves, making it an ideal destination for those seeking an active vacation. On the other hand, Destin, situated on the Emerald Coast of Florida, is famous for its breathtaking beaches, world-class fishing, and vibrant nightlife. Destin’s unique blend of relaxation and entertainment attracts a diverse crowd, from families to young couples.

Beach Quality and Activities

Both Gulf Shores and Destin pride themselves on their exceptional beaches, but there are some differences worth noting. Gulf Shores’ beaches are generally less crowded, offering a more secluded and peaceful experience. The beaches in Gulf Shores are also more pet-friendly, with several dog-friendly beaches and parks. In contrast, Destin’s beaches are more vibrant and lively, with a wider range of water sports and activities available, such as snorkeling, kayaking, and paddleboarding.

In terms of beach activities, Gulf Shores offers a more relaxed atmosphere, perfect for sunbathing, swimming, and beachcombing. Destin, on the other hand, provides a wider range of adventure activities, including parasailing, jet-skiing, and fishing charters. For those seeking a more active beach experience, Destin might be the better choice.

Water Quality and Safety

Both Gulf Shores and Destin have excellent water quality, with clear and clean waters perfect for swimming and snorkeling. However, it’s essential to note that the Gulf of Mexico is prone to occasional red tide outbreaks, which can affect water quality and marine life. In recent years, Destin has experienced fewer red tide outbreaks compared to Gulf Shores, making it a slightly safer choice for water activities.

Accommodations and Dining

When it comes to accommodations, both Gulf Shores and Destin offer a wide range of options, from budget-friendly hotels and vacation rentals to luxury resorts and beachfront condos. Gulf Shores has a more extensive selection of vacation rentals, including large houses and condos perfect for families and groups. Destin, on the other hand, has a more vibrant hotel scene, with several high-end resorts and boutique hotels.

In terms of dining, both destinations boast an excellent selection of seafood restaurants, serving up fresh catches and local specialties. Destin is particularly famous for its seafood, with a wide range of restaurants serving everything from oysters to lobster. Gulf Shores, however, has a more diverse dining scene, with a range of international cuisines, including Mexican, Italian, and Asian fusion.

Family-Friendly Activities and Events

Both Gulf Shores and Destin are popular family destinations, offering a range of activities and events suitable for all ages. Gulf Shores has a more extensive selection of family-friendly attractions, including the Gulf State Park, the Alabama Gulf Coast Zoo, and the Waterville USA water park. Destin, on the other hand, has a more vibrant event calendar, with regular festivals, concerts, and fireworks displays throughout the year.

In terms of events, Gulf Shores hosts several popular festivals, including the Gulf Shores Hangout Music Festival and the National Shrimp Festival. Destin, on the other hand, is famous for its Destin Seafood Festival and the Emerald Coast Blue Marlin Classic, a prestigious fishing tournament.

What are the best activities to do in Gulf Shores and Destin for outdoor enthusiasts?

Gulf Shores and Destin are both paradise for outdoor enthusiasts, with a wide range of activities and adventures to suit all interests and ages. In Gulf Shores, popular activities include fishing, kayaking, and paddleboarding, as well as hiking and biking in the nearby Gulf State Park. The park also offers a range of nature programs and activities, including bird-watching and nature photography. In Destin, outdoor enthusiasts can enjoy snorkeling, scuba diving, and jet-skiing, as well as fishing and boating in the emerald-green waters of the Gulf.

In addition to water sports and activities, both destinations offer a range of other outdoor pursuits, including golfing, tennis, and horseback riding. Gulf Shores is also home to a number of nature reserves and wildlife refuges, including the Bon Secour National Wildlife Refuge, which offers a range of hiking trails and opportunities for bird-watching and wildlife viewing. Destin, on the other hand, has a number of state and local parks, including Henderson Beach State Park and Topsail Hill Preserve State Park, which offer a range of outdoor activities and stunning natural scenery. Whether you’re an avid outdoor enthusiast or just looking for a fun and active vacation, both Gulf Shores and Destin have something to offer.

What are the best times of year to visit Gulf Shores and Destin for optimal weather and crowds?

The best times to visit Gulf Shores and Destin depend on individual preferences and priorities, but generally, the spring and fall seasons offer the most optimal weather and crowds. During these periods, the temperatures are mild and pleasant, with average highs in the mid-70s to mid-80s (°F), and the crowds are smaller than during the peak summer months. The summer months, from June to August, are the busiest and hottest, with temperatures often reaching the mid-90s and humidity levels soaring. However, this is also the peak season for water sports and activities, and many families and vacationers flock to the area during this time.

In terms of specific events and festivals, both Gulf Shores and Destin have a range of activities and celebrations throughout the year. In Gulf Shores, popular events include the Gulf Coast Zoo’s Zoo Day, the National Shrimp Festival, and the Hangout Music Festival. In Destin, popular events include the Destin Seafood Festival, the Emerald Coast Poker Run, and the Destin Christmas Parade. Visitors should also be aware of the hurricane season, which runs from June to November, and plan accordingly. Overall, the best time to visit Gulf Shores and Destin will depend on individual preferences and priorities, but generally, the spring and fall seasons offer the most optimal weather and crowds.
